    Default Nasty day is good

    Rain has wreaked havoc on my freshwater spots, so I launched the kayak on Bishop Harbor off Tampa Bay yesterday (9-17). It overcast, with wind out of the east.

    Fish were in the shallows around mangrove islands. Had a good day. Caught six snook, 15 spotted seatrout, one redfish, a jack crevalle, mangrove snapper and a 4-pound pompano.

    Hope to get back there on Monday.
